Transforming Product Packaging with Whimsy

In the candle project mentioned above, the primary challenge was readability mixed with emotion. When designing packaging for physical goods, typography does heavy lifting. Love in Kendal worked exceptionally well as a display font for the scent names—"Lavender & Sage" and "Vanilla Bean" flowed across the labels with an organic rhythm that mimicked actual handwriting. However, what truly sold me on this typeface for business use was its consistent baseline. Many decorative scripts bounce around erratically, making them difficult to align on cylindrical containers or rectangular boxes. Love in Kendal maintains a steady visual anchor, which makes applying it to product labels, stickers, and tags significantly less frustrating during the production phase.

Digital Consistency Across Social Media and Web

Branding extends far beyond physical touchpoints. After updating the candle labels, we needed to ensure the online shop and Instagram grid matched that new tactile warmth. Typography affects first impressions instantly in digital spaces. On mobile screens, intricate scripts can become illegible blurs, but Love in Kendal retains its character even in thumbnail-sized graphics.

We utilized this font for Instagram story highlights and promotional banners. Because it has such a distinct personality, it acted as a visual hook. When scrolling through a feed, users recognize that specific lettering style and immediately associate it with the brand. This recognition builds trust over time. For web design, particularly on Shopify or Etsy shops, using this typeface for category headers or sale announcements adds editorial flair that breaks up the monotony of standard system fonts. It creates a welcoming atmosphere that encourages browsing.

However, a word of advice for digital application: reserve Love in Kendal for headlines, short phrases, and decorative accents. Do not use it for body copy, ingredient lists, or shipping policies. Modern typography relies on contrast. Let this script be the star of the show, but support it with functional typography for the fine print. This hierarchy ensures your site remains accessible and user-friendly while still feeling charming.

Strategic Font Pairing for Professional Polish

A common mistake I see small business owners make is letting a beautiful script font do all the work alone. To make Love in Kendal look polished and consistent, you must pair it correctly. Think of this font as the charismatic host at a party; it needs a reliable companion to keep things organized.

For the most versatile brand identity, consider these pairing strategies:

  1. Clean Sans Serif: Pairing Love in Kendal with a geometric sans serif font (like Montserrat or Open Sans) creates a modern, approachable aesthetic. The simplicity of the sans serif grounds the whimsy of the script, making it perfect for beauty brands, bakeries, and lifestyle boutiques.
  2. Elegant Serif: If your business leans toward luxury, heritage, or tradition, combine this handwritten font with a classic serif. The contrast between old-world structure and playful handwriting suggests artisanal quality and established trustworthiness.
  3. Minimalist Monospace: For a trendy, Gen-Z appealing look, try a monospaced font. This unexpected combination feels raw and authentic, ideal for art prints, zines, or edgy apparel brands.

When designing business cards or menus, let Love in Kendal handle the name or the special of the day, while the paired font manages contact information and descriptions. This balance ensures your branding looks intentional rather than accidental.

Licensing and Practical Considerations for Business

Before falling in love with any typeface for commercial use, practical due diligence is non-negotiable. As business owners, we must protect our assets. Always verify the specific licensing terms included with Love in Kendal before printing it on merchandise, using it in client work, or embedding it in digital templates. Commercial font licensing varies, and ensuring you have the right to use the font for profit-generating activities prevents legal headaches down the road.

Additionally, explore the included files thoroughly. Premium fonts often come with valuable extras that enhance usability. Check for alternate characters, ligatures, or multilingual support. These features allow you to customize the logo design or avoid awkward letter combinations that might occur in specific words. Having access to swashes or alternates can turn a standard typed phrase into a custom-looking logotype without hiring an illustrator.
